      I took my car to the Service building at Hubler ***** dealership for a tire alignment, however the mechanics working on my car broke a Toe Link Adjuster Bolt in the process - the service rep called me and said it would be $196 to replace and repair the bolt on top of the alignment. Yet, when I went to go pick up my car the bill was for $771. I was wondering if there is anything the BBB can do to help me get my $ back, since I only have liability car insurance coverage.

      Business Response

      Date: 11/17/2022

      Unfortunately while performing a four wheel alignment on the customers vehicle his toe link adjuster bolt broke. His vehicle is over 10 years old with over ******* miles on it. We have no way of knowing in advance that a bolt will or will not break.We did every thing we could do to expedite the repair and get him moving again as fast as possible. We cannot offer a billing adjustment at this time.

      Customer Answer

      Date: 11/17/2022

      Better Business Bureau:

      I have reviewed the response made by the business in reference to complaint ID ********, and have determined the response would not resolve my complaint.  For your reference, details of the offer I reviewed appear below. 

      I asked for a two wheel alignment, since my car is front wheel drive, and the service representative assigned a four wheel alignment to the car. They proceed to break the toe link adjustment bolt in the rear of the car when i did ask for a four wheel alignment.

      The mechanics shouldn't have been in the rear portion of the car in the first place - I would like a billing adjustment - I am happy to pay for the bolt piece by itself, but I would like reimbursed for the labor i was charged for the repair.
